1. A support frame system for placing and securing reinforcing bars, comprising:

  • an elongated beam member;

    a plurality of saddles at a predetermined spacing along the elongated beam member, each saddle defining a V-shaped notch for receiving a reinforcing bar;

    notches at a predetermined spacing along the elongated beam member proximal at least a portion of the saddles;

    means for locking the elongated beam member to a second elongated beam member, wherein the predetermined spacing between saddles is preserved along the joined-together beam members; and

    a clip designed to engage a respective pair of the notches for securing a reinforcing bar in a respective one of the saddles.
